A viral video displaying cellphone information collected by location accuracy firm X-Mode from spring break partiers potentially spreading the coronavirus around the U.S. Daily Dot journalist Mikael Thalen of the video. The information in the video, which X-Mode fed into mapping platform Tectonix, exhibits folks from one Florida seashore over spring break departing the Sunshine State and spreading across the country, principally to the Northeast. The corporate additionally tracked folks fleeing the outbreak from New York City. X-Mode states that the data used is "anonymized," that means a cellphone's location is not linked to its person's id. Tectonix took that raw data and iTagPro smart tracker honed in particularly on units moving between three and 10 miles per hour in an try to pinpoint cellphone homeowners believed to be walking or traveling with bikes or iTagPro smart tracker scooters. In a report Wednesday on the outbreak, the Guardian revealed that the cell phone business's worldwide regulatory physique the GSMMA is considering developing a global data-sharing system to track people from their devices so as to assist include the coronavirus outbreak.
Such a move would come with myriad privacy and safety issues and iTagPro shop would be sure you generate intense backlash from civil liberty advocates all over the world. Until now the usage of mobile phone tracking within the battle in opposition to Covid-19 has been restricted to nationwide governments, that are both monitoring information within their borders or in discussions with mobile operators and technology companies about doing so. They embrace the US, India, Iran, ItagPro Poland, Singapore, Israel, and iTagPro smart tracker South Korea. The British government is engaged in talks with BT, the proprietor of the UK cellular operator EE, about utilizing phone location and usage data to determine the efficacy of isolation orders. The idea of a global mobile tracing scheme would go further, enabling authorities to watch movements and doubtlessly monitor the unfold of the illness throughout borders. The risks of letting state and company powers overrun civil liberties is actual in a moment of crisis, warned the Electronic Frontier Foundation's Cindy Cohn on Monday. While there may be a need to maintain protected and healthy for the great of the community, Cohn continued, that mustn't come at the expense of vigilance over freedom and iTagPro smart tracker civil rights.
Should you remember the digital actuality (VR) hype extravaganza in the early nineties, you most likely have a very particular concept of what virtual reality gear includes. Back then, you could see head-mounted shows and power gloves in magazines, iTagPro locator on toy shelves and even in films -- every thing looked futuristic, high tech and very bulky. It has been greater than a decade because the preliminary media frenzy, and whereas different expertise has advanced by leaps and bounds, iTagPro smart tracker a lot of the equipment used in digital actuality functions appears to have stayed the same. Advances are often the results of other industries, iTagPro smart tracker like army applications and even entertainment. Investors hardly ever consider the digital actuality subject to be vital enough to fund initiatives until there are particular functions for the research related to different industries. What kind of tools does VR rely on? Depending on how loosely you outline VR, it would solely require a pc with a monitor and a keyboard or a mouse.
Most researchers working in VR say that true digital environments give the consumer a way of immersion. Since it is simple to get distracted and ItagPro lose your sense of immersion when looking at a primary pc screen, most VR programs depend on a extra elaborate show system. Other basic units, like a keyboard, mouse, iTagPro support joystick or controller wand, are often a part of VR techniques. In this article, we'll look at the several types of VR gear and their benefits and disadvantages. We'll start with head-mounted shows. Most HMDs are mounted in a helmet or a set of goggles. Engineers designed head-mounted shows to make sure that irrespective of in what route a consumer may look, a monitor would keep in front of his eyes. Most HMDs have a screen for every eye, which gives the consumer the sense that the images he is looking at have depth. The screens in an HMD are most often Liquid Cystal Displays (LCD), though you would possibly come across older models that use Cathode Ray Tube (CRT) shows.
